Height: 2 feet
Aspect: Full sun
Soil Type: Well drained -avoid heavy and wet soils
Uses: Hedge, aromatic and decorative
Care: Prune immediately after flowering avoiding old wood
Usually available: All year
Pot size supplied: Grown in a 10 cm (4 inch) pot
Hardiness: LEVEL 2 - see 'Description' tab below

This plant is LEVEL 2 – Will survive an average British winter providing it is planted in well draining soil.

These levels are determined by Norfolk Herbs and are to be used simply as a guide. Our levels go from 1 (fully hardy) to 6 (requires a heated environment over winter).
